Theme: On the Volga
Europe's longest river runs through all five, deep in Russia. Kazan and Nizhny Novgorod are historic cities of the upper and middle Volga, and Samara a major industrial hub downstream. Volgograd — once Stalingrad — guards the great bend, and Astrakhan sits where the river finally spills into the Caspian Sea.
